CLC, Voters Not Politicians Celebrate Dismissal of Lawsuits Attacking Michigan's Independent Citizens Redistricting Commission
July 07, 2020
GRAND RAPIDS, Michigan, July 7 -- The Campaign Legal Center issued the following news release:

U.S. District Judge Janet Neff dismissed the lawsuits attacking the voter-approved constitutional amendment that established the Michigan's Independent Citizens Redistricting Commission. The amendment puts voters - not politicians - in charge of drawing state Legislative and U.S. Congressional election maps through a fair, impartial, and transparent process, with robust public input.
